Choose a material that balances drainage, durability, and appearance; common aggregates like gravel, sand, dirt, stone are used depending on the look and function you want. For Fombell’s climate pick materials that compact well and allow water to drain to limit frost heave. A stable base and proper compaction are as important as the top material for long-term performance.
Measure the area (length x width) and decide on depth, then calculate volume in cubic yards (area x depth). Convert to tons using a material-specific factor (many aggregates average about 1.2 to 1.5 tons per cubic yard) or use Hello Gravel’s material calculator for an instant estimate. Always add 5-10% extra for compaction and grading.

Materials and assemblies that drain well and resist shifting perform best in freeze-thaw conditions, so prioritize aggregates that shed water and a compacted base. Avoid very fine, water-retentive mixes without proper drainage layers because trapped water increases frost heave. Proper installation, slope, and drainage are key to long-term performance regardless of material choice.
Late spring through early fall tends to be best because ground is thawed and conditions are easier for grading and compaction. Some deliveries and installations are possible year-round, but frozen ground or heavy rain can slow work and affect results. For small tasks like garden beds or simple paths many homeowners can handle buying materials and doing the work themselves, while larger or structural projects with grading, drainage, or permits are often best left to experienced contractors. Consider your comfort with equipment, required permits, and how precise the finished grade needs to be when deciding. Costs vary by material processing, availability, and how far it must be hauled; base materials tend to be less expensive than decorative, processed aggregates. Installation complexity and required prep work (excavation, geotextile, compaction) can be a larger part of total cost than the material itself. Coarser, angular aggregates generally provide better drainage than finer, compacted materials; however the right choice depends on the application—drainage layers, bedding, or top dressing all have different needs. Often a layered approach (drainage course under a finished material) gives the best results for wet climates and freeze-thaw cycles. If drainage is a priority, focus on slope, outlet, and material permeability rather than a single material choice.
